Salt Composition

Aceclofenac (100mg) + Paracetamol (325mg)

Overview Amclomed P Tablet

This analgesic, Amclomed P Tablet, effectively manages pain and inflammation. Its applications include r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is, as well as relieving muscle, back, tooth, ear, and throat pain. Administration is flexible, with or without food, always following your physician's prescribed schedule. Dosage and frequency may be adjusted based on individual pain levels and needs; however, strictly adhere to your doctor's recommendations regarding duration and quantity. Potential side effects include nausea, vomiting, abdominal discomfort, appetite suppression, heartburn, and diarrhea. Persistent or troublesome side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Your doctor can explore alternative medications or dosage adjustments to mitigate these. Amclomed P Tablet isn't universally suitable. Individuals with pre-existing cardiac, renal, hepatic issues, or stomach ulcers should inform their doctor before use. Comprehensive disclosure of all current medications is crucial for safe usage. Expectant and nursing mothers must seek medical counsel prior to initiating treatment with Amclomed P Tablet.

How Amclomed P Tablet works:

Amclomed P Tablet combines aceclofenac and paracetamol to alleviate pain, fever, and inflammation. Its dual action targets chemical messengers that trigger these symptoms.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ining Amclomed P Tablet with alcohol is contraindicated.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Use of Amclomed P Tablet during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Lactation-related data for Amclomed P Tablet are unavailable. Seek medical advice from your physician.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Amclomed P Tablet can c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, potentially impairing alertness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with impaired kidney function should use Amclomed P Tablet cautiously, potentially requiring a modified dosage. Physician consultation is advised. Amclomed P Tablet is contraindicated in individuals with severely compromised renal function.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Amclomed P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ification under medical supervision. Amclomed P Tablets are contraindicated for those with severe or active liver disease.

What if you forget to take Amclomed P Tablet :

Should you forget a dose of Amclomed P Tablet, take it immediately. However, if your next dose is nearly due, omit the missed dose and resume your usual reg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Amclomed P Tablet

Amclomed P Tablet combines aceclofenac and paracetamol to relieve pain and inflammation by reducing the body's pain- and inflammation-causing chemicals.
Amclomed P Tablets are generally well-tolerated, but some users may experience side effects. These can range from common issues such as n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, heartburn, and diarrhea, to less frequent or rare reactions.
Continue taking Amclomed P Tablet as directed by your doctor if treating chronic pain. For short-term pain, discontinue use once the pain subsides.
Amclomed P Tablets may cause nausea and vomiting. Taking them with food, milk, or antacids may help. Avoid fatty or fried foods. If vomiting occurs, sip small amounts of water or other fluids frequently. Persistent vomiting or signs of dehydration (dark, strong-smelling urine, infrequent urination) require immediate medical attention. Don't take other medications without your doctor's approval.
Amclomed P Tablets may cause d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, or faintness in some individuals. If this occurs, rest until symptoms subside before resuming activities.
Amclomed P Tablets are contraindicated in patients allergic to any of its components, other painkillers (NSAIDs), or with a history of stomach ulcers, active or recurrent stomach ulcer/bleeding, heart failure, high blood pressure, liver, or kidney disease.
Amclomed P Tablets can be safely taken alongside vitamin B-complex supplements. Amclomed P Tablet addresses pain relief, while the vitamin B-complex may address underlying vitamin deficiencies contributing to the pain.
Amclomed P Tablets shouldn't be used for stomach pain without a doctor's consultation. Increased stomach acid from this medication could worsen undiagnosed issues.
Prolonged Amclomed P Tablet use can harm the kidneys. This is because normal kidney function relies on prostaglandins, protective chemical messengers whose levels are reduced by painkillers, increasing the risk of kidney damage with extended use. Patients with pre-existing kidney conditions should avoid painkillers.
Exceeding the recommended Amclomed P Tablet dosage increases the risk of side effects such as nausea, vomiting, heartburn, indigestion, and diarrhea, and may cause long-term kidney damage. Consult your doctor if your pain worsens or isn't relieved by the prescribed dose.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, following the instructions on the label. Discard any unused medication and keep it out of reach of children, pets, and others.
Amclomed P Tablet typically takes 1.5 to 3 hours to become effective after oral administration, although individual responses may vary.
Take one Amclomed P Tablet twice daily, or as directed by your physician. Always adhere to your doctor's instructions.
Combining Amclomed P tablets with other painkillers is not advisable without first consulting your doctor, as this could lead to adverse effects such as stomach pain or ulcers.
Amclomed P Tablets are not suitable for children under 18.
